Gallien Krueger MB112 question

I have a MB112 combo on order, and have a quick question about the lack of a "master" volume.

I have never used an amp with only a gain control, and the MB112 has only the one gain knob. My BL600 and the other GK amps I've used have all had a master volume.

Does the gain knob control the power amp output or does it control the amount of preamp gain sent to the power amp?

The new mini-head MB200 seems to operate the same way. I am assuming that the power amp can be thought of as being "wide open", with the gain knob feeding the amount of pre-gain? Or is this correct?
